1812 March 6 Note from Bishop Fisher in London to J.C. in London, inviting<br />

J.C. to dinner with him and <strong>John</strong> Fisher. (JCC VI, p. 14)<br />

1812 March 21 Letter from J.C. in London to Maria in Spring Grove: "my<br />

thoughts have been so much occupied with the pictures<br />

which I intend for the Exhibition." (JCC II, pp. 60-61)<br />

1812 March Painting of Salisbury nearly finished for the Exhibition.<br />

ca. 21 (JCC II p. 60; see also JCC IV, p. 241)<br />

1812 March 26 Farington records: "<strong>Constable</strong> called, to ask me to see His<br />

Exhibition pictures." (Farington XI, p. 4097)<br />

1812 late March Mary <strong>Constable</strong> moves out of J.C.'s lodgings. (JCC II, p. 61)<br />

- early April<br />

1812 early April Calls on Dr. Rhudde in London and leaves card. (JCC II, pp.<br />

63-64)<br />

1812 early April Letter from mother in East Bergholt to J.C. in London. (JCC II,<br />

p. 63)<br />

1812 April 2 Letter from Maria in Spring Grove to J.C. in London. (JCC II, p.<br />

61)<br />

1812 April 3 Note from Andrew Robertson in London to J.C. in London.<br />

(JC: FDC, p. 279)<br />

1812 April 6 Farington records: "<strong>Constable</strong> called wishing me to look again<br />

at His Exhibition pictures which had been painting upon in<br />

consequence of my remarks." (Farington XI, p. 4104)<br />

1812 April 7 Farington records: "I called on <strong>Constable</strong> & found that by<br />

lightening & clearing His picture, 'A view of Salisbury', He had<br />

much improved it." (Farington XI, p. 4105; see also JCC VI, p.<br />

14)<br />

1812 April <strong>Complete</strong>s a view of Salisbury from Harnham Hill. (JCC I,<br />

pre-12 p.77)
